Output 50b13efd8a7f8000e91570105a8bccfacdfe6bb522cb4a2453d93d3e2507023e:0

value
1023654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e40195f9bc9fdfdae686b979efa8d6f10b5b94 OP_EQUAL
address
3LjXcbKpwANrmhpPdC2pEJPQoh7qnZvE5m
transaction
50b13efd8a7f8000e91570105a8bccfacdfe6bb522cb4a2453d93d3e2507023e
spent
true